5 min di lettura - 4 luglio 2025
Scoprite cos'è lo storage Ceph, come funziona e perché è una soluzione potente e scalabile per lo storage di oggetti, blocchi e file nelle moderne infrastrutture IT.
I carichi di lavoro moderni, come le infrastrutture cloud, gli archivi multimediali, l'analisi dei dati e i sistemi di backup, richiedono soluzioni di storage massicce e flessibili per gestire i dati aziendali critici. Ceph offre una risposta potente: una piattaforma di storage scalabile, open-source e software-defined che può liberare le organizzazioni da costosi sistemi proprietari.
Vediamo più da vicino come funziona Ceph e perché sta diventando un componente chiave dell'infrastruttura IT di nuova generazione.
Ceph è un sistema di storage software open-source, unificato e distribuito che offre uno storage cluster scalabile e affidabile all'interno di un'unica piattaforma. È progettato per funzionare su hardware di base e sfrutta un algoritmo chiamato CRUSH (Controlled Replication Under Scalable Hashing) per distribuire uniformemente i dati tra cluster e sotto-cluster. Questo approccio semplifica la gestione dei dati e consente un recupero efficiente su scala.
Ceph supporta tre tipi di storage in un unico sistema:
Ceph può funzionare come un dispositivo a blocchi che si collega a macchine virtuali o a server Linux bare-metal. Il suo sistema di storage a blocchi, noto come RADOS (Reliable Autonomic Distributed Object Store), offre funzionalità quali snapshot, replica e integrazione con OpenStack Block Storage (Cinder) come backend.
Vantaggi dello storage a blocchi:
Le applicazioni client possono accedere direttamente allo storage a oggetti di Ceph tramite librerie software che si interfacciano con i librados. Questa architettura fornisce un gateway senza soluzione di continuità ai cluster Ceph.
Interfacce supportate da Ceph Object Storage:
Il file system di Ceph (CephFS) opera sulla stessa base dello storage a oggetti e fornisce funzionalità di storage sia a blocchi che a oggetti. Utilizza un'interfaccia conforme a POSIX per garantire la compatibilità con le applicazioni e le operazioni di file esistenti.
Il cluster di server di metadati di Ceph gestisce la mappatura delle strutture delle directory del file system agli oggetti RADOS. Questi server possono scalare dinamicamente per gestire il carico e mantenere alte le prestazioni.
Vantaggi di Ceph File System (CephFS):
Le organizzazioni che si trovano ad affrontare una crescita esponenziale dei dati sono sempre più alla ricerca di soluzioni di storage economiche e scalabili in base alla domanda. Ceph risponde a questa esigenza combinando flessibilità, affidabilità e prestazioni in un'unica piattaforma.
Ceph semplifica la scalabilità senza aumentare significativamente i costi di capitale o operativi. Funzionalità come il ribilanciamento automatico del cluster, i demoni intelligenti e il ripristino dei guasti sono gestiti dall'architettura distribuita di Ceph e dagli Object Storage Daemons (OSD). I monitor Ceph controllano continuamente la salute del cluster e garantiscono la disponibilità dei dati.
La distribuzione e la replica dei dati sono fondamentali per la scalabilità di Ceph. Una funzione di hashing mappa gli oggetti dei dati in gruppi di collocamento, che vengono poi assegnati agli OSD utilizzando l'algoritmo CRUSH. Questo garantisce un'archiviazione e una replica dei dati efficiente e bilanciata in tutto il cluster.
Ceph garantisce la sicurezza dei dati replicando gli aggiornamenti e mantenendo la coerenza in tutto il cluster. In caso di guasto hardware o di rete, Ceph rileva rapidamente i problemi e avvia il ripristino per mantenere la stabilità del sistema e l'integrità dei dati.
Ceph offre una soluzione di storage software-defined completa che risponde alle esigenze principali dell'IT moderno: scalabilità, affidabilità e prestazioni. La sua natura open-source e la sua flessibilità lo rendono una scelta sempre più popolare tra i cloud provider, gli host web e le aziende che gestiscono ambienti di dati su larga scala.
Per qualsiasi azienda, piccola, media o grande che sia, i dati sono una risorsa fondamentale. Mentre gli imprenditori spesso investono in sistemi robusti per far funzionare le loro applicazioni, a volte trascurano l'implementazione di adeguate misure di protezione dei dati. La realtà è semplice: la perdita di dati equivale a una perdita di business_. Un modo efficace per migliorare la protezione dei dati e le prestazioni è l'integrazione del RAID nella configurazione di storage.
3 min di lettura - 4 luglio 2025
3 min di lettura - 4 luglio 2025
Opzioni flessibili
Portata globale
Distribuzione immediata
Opzioni flessibili
Portata globale
Distribuzione immediata